| | The Prep division prepares participants age 6 - 8 for the Minors division by reinforcing basic
skills that were learned in T-Ball, introducing more advanced skills, and providing players with an understanding of rules used in higher divisions. The Prep division is non-competitive. Scores are not recorded, and there are no standings. The goal of the Prep division is to learn the sport in a fun and fast-paced environment, encouraging a life-long love of the game. For the first half of the season, players hit from a pitching machine or from pitches thrown by a coach. In the second half of the season, player pitching is slowly introduced. Prep teams play once or twice a week and games typically last about ninety minutes. Teams practice one time per week, usually for 90 minutes. |
